This week has seen some really exciting developments with our Cape Wine Europe tasting evening. Not only did the likes of Rustenburg, Simonsig, Meerlust and Klein Constantia sign up but we now have the Varietal Associations of South Africa making an appearance. The Varietal Association stands will focus on Sauvignon Blanc, Chenin Blanc, Chardonnay, Pinotage, Shiraz and Cabernet Sauvignon. Together, with the producers, they will bring a diverse selection of wine styles to the tasting including sparkling rose, sweet and even ‘port style’ fortified wines.
In all we have 35 different producers and associations showcasing over 250 wines. Wine makers will be on hand to talk you through their wines and you will be able to place your orders for the wines you love on the night.
